I spread(mushroom) the pump cup some, does not always stay opened up though, may need to be done again or just replace, all leather is not the same, some cups can't be saved or I'm too impatient. I find some leather does not want to cooperate. Sometimes you can tell when the NRV is allowing air into the tank, takes experience to know, but not always. Keep looking for the jointed jet tool, the bay has some. I think cleaning needles are all the same except for number of teeth on them. When you get a tool, heating up the jet area will help removing it. I use Neatsfoot oil, but motor oil will work fine. Duane
